The Rise of Customizable Meals


In recent years, the trend of customizable meals has gained significant traction. Diners are increasingly seeking meals that not only taste good but also meet their health requirements. This shift is driven by several factors:


  • Health Awareness: More people are becoming aware of the importance of nutrition and its impact on overall health. As a result, they are looking for meals that support their health goals.

  • Dietary Restrictions: With the rise of food allergies, intolerances, and dietary preferences (like veganism or gluten-free diets), customizable meals allow diners to tailor their meals to their specific needs.

  • Personalization: Consumers today value personalization in their dining experiences. Customizable meals offer a sense of ownership and satisfaction, allowing diners to create dishes that reflect their tastes.

Popular Customizable Meal Options


Now that we understand the benefits of customizable meals, let’s explore some popular options that health-conscious diners can enjoy.


Build-Your-Own Salad


Salad bars have become a staple in many restaurants, allowing diners to create their own salads from a variety of fresh ingredients. Here’s how to build a nutritious salad:


  • Base: Start with a base of leafy greens like spinach, kale, or arugula.

  • Proteins: Add lean proteins such as grilled chicken, tofu, or chickpeas.

  • Toppings: Include a variety of colorful vegetables, nuts, seeds, and healthy fats like avocado.

  • Dressings: Opt for lighter dressings, such as vinaigrettes or lemon juice, to keep the calorie count low.


Customizable Bowls


Bowl meals have gained popularity for their versatility and health benefits. Diners can choose from a variety of bases, proteins, and toppings. Here’s a breakdown of how to create a balanced bowl:


  • Base: Choose a base like quinoa, brown rice, or cauliflower rice.

  • Proteins: Select from options like grilled shrimp, tempeh, or black beans.

  • Vegetables: Add a mix of roasted and fresh vegetables for added nutrients.

  • Sauces: Drizzle with a flavorful sauce, such as tahini or salsa, to enhance taste without adding excessive calories.


Tacos and Wraps


Tacos and wraps are another customizable option that allows diners to mix and match ingredients. Here’s how to create a healthier version:


  • Shell: Choose whole grain or lettuce wraps instead of traditional tortillas.

  • Proteins: Opt for grilled fish, lean turkey, or beans as your protein source.

  • Fillings: Load up on fresh vegetables like peppers, onions, and salsa.

  • Toppings: Use avocado or Greek yogurt instead of sour cream for a healthier fat option.


Tips for Making Healthier Choices When Dining Out


While customizable meals offer great flexibility, it’s essential to make informed choices. Here are some tips for health-conscious diners:


Research the Menu


Before heading out, take a moment to review the restaurant’s menu online. Look for customizable options and identify dishes that align with your dietary preferences. This preparation can help you make healthier choices when you arrive.


Ask Questions


Don’t hesitate to ask the staff about ingredient options and preparation methods. Inquire about dressings, sauces, and cooking techniques to ensure your meal meets your health standards.


Be Mindful of Add-Ons


While customizing your meal, be cautious of high-calorie add-ons like cheese, creamy dressings, and fried toppings. Opt for healthier alternatives, such as fresh herbs, spices, or a squeeze of lemon.


Share or Take Home Leftovers


Portion sizes at restaurants can be generous. Consider sharing a meal with a friend or asking for a to-go box to take home leftovers. This approach not only helps manage portion sizes but also reduces food waste.


Stay Hydrated


Sometimes, thirst can be mistaken for hunger. Drink water before and during your meal to stay hydrated. This practice can help you feel fuller and may prevent overeating.
